Parkinson and the Males Body Composition (PD&MBC)

The main aim of the present study was to ascertain the type of relationship (dependency or independency) among some of the cardinal motor symptoms of the Parkinson´s disease (PD) and the body composition (BC) variables of a group of the male PD´s patients, using the bioelectrical impedance analysis.

Enrollment

15 patients

Sex

Male

Ages

50 to 69 years old

Volunteers

No Healthy Volunteers

Inclusion criteria

(I) Males with diagnosis of idiopathic PD and rated 1-3 on the Hoehn and Yahr Scale.

(II) No type of dementia as assessed by the mini-mental state examination. (III) Between 50 and 69 years old (a specific range of ages of the illness´s onset).

(IV) Between one and five years diagnosed with the illness. (V) Able to stand for two min without assistance. (VI) Able to walk teen m without assistance.

Exclusion criteria

(I) Do not meet the eligibility criteria. (II) Suffer a neurological disease other than Parkinson´s disease.
